SHR Talent is partnering with a client in Nashville, TN in its search for a Senior Accountant. The Senior Accountant role is a great opportunity to develop managerial and financial reporting skills in an active, collaborative, and growing work environment. The Senior Accountant will be responsible for overseeing and coordinating the month-end close process, performing, and documenting accounting research, coordinating external audits, ensuring proper revenue recognition is carried out, and supporting and analyzing department budgets.


As the Senior Accountant, you will report to the Director of Corporate Accounting, Senior Director, and Controller, and you will partner with the accounting, finance, and operation teams to develop accounting positions and evaluate transactions under U.S.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P).


To be successful in this role as the Senior Accountant, you should possess strong technical accounting knowledge and the ability to research technical accounting matters, the ability to manipulate data to drive and expedite project analyses and completion, strong problem-solving skills that offer alternative solutions to each problem, proven collaboration skills, and the ability to work with a sense of urgency while prioritizing action items.


An ideal candidate for the Senior Accountant role is someone who has strong communication skills, is detail-oriented, and able to work independently in a fast-paced, geographically separated, cross-functional team environment.


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with the accounting team, ensuring proper accounting, revenue recognition, and reporting is carried out at each of the Company s locations
  • Oversee and manage the month-end close process
  • Produce monthly operating reports
  • Ensure financial records are maintained in accordance with U.S.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P)
  • Prepare and review internal and external ad-hoc financial reporting and analysis
  • Coordinate external audits
  • Coordinate timely preparation and review of month-end balance sheet reconciliations, consolidation activities, and financial reporting
  • Develop, document, implement, and maintain accounting policies and procedures
  • Research complex accounting issues and document technical accounting position papers
  • Identify areas of process improvement, recommend changes, and execute improvements


Qualifications:

  • Bachelor s degree in accounting
  • Master s degree, preferred but not required
  • Active Certified Public Accountant (CPA) license, or working toward Certified Public Accountant (CPA) CPA license, required
  • 2 5+ years of public accounting experience with experience working with Big 4 or large regional firm
  • Proven knowledge of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P), Financial Accounting Standards Board (FASB), Public Company Accounting Oversight Board (PCAOB), and SEC regulations
  • Strong knowledge of internal controls, best practices, and the ability to research and document accounting and financial topics, required
  • Strong Microsoft Excel skills
  • Working knowledge of Workday or other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) platforms, a plus
